A:link
{
    COLOR: navy
}
A:visited
{
    COLOR: navy
}
A:hover
{
    COLOR: black
}
BODY
{
    PADDING-RIGHT: 0px;
    PADDING-LEFT: 0px;
    FONT-SIZE: 8pt;
    PADDING-BOTTOM: 0px;
    MARGIN: 0px;
    PADDING-TOP: 0px;
    FONT-FAMILY: 'trebuchet ms', Arial, Helvetica, SansSerif;
    MARGIN-WIDTH: 0;
    MARGIN-HEIGHT: 0
}
CENTER
{
    TEXT-ALIGN: center
}
BLOCKQUOTE
{
    MARGIN-TOP: 0px;
    FONT-WEIGHT: normal;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    PADDING-TOP: 0px
}
H1
{
    FONT-SIZE: 14pt;
    COLOR: black
}
H2
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    COLOR: navy
}
.H2Class
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    PADDING-BOTTOM: 0px;
    COLOR: navy;
    PADDING-TOP: 0px
}
.H2ClassCenter
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    COLOR: navy;
    TEXT-ALIGN: center
}
H3
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    PADDING-BOTTOM: 0px;
    COLOR: orangered;
    PADDING-TOP: 0px
}
.H3Class
{
    MARGIN-TOP: 0px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    COLOR: orangered;
    PADDING-TOP: 0px
}
.H3link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    COLOR: orangered
}
A.H3link:link
{
    COLOR: orangered
}
A.H3link:visited
{
    COLOR: orangered
}
H4
{
    PADDING-RIGHT: 0px;
    MARGIN-TOP: 0px;
    PADDING-LEFT: 0px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10pt;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    COLOR: black;
    PADDING-TOP: 0px
}
.H4Class
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 10pt;
    MARGIN: 4px 0px;
    COLOR: black;
    LINE-HEIGHT: 10pt;
    FONT-STYLE: italic
}
INPUT
{
    FONT-SIZE: 8pt
}
LI
{
    FONT-SIZE: 8pt
}
P
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: black
}
TD
{
    VERTICAL-ALIGN: top
}
TEXTAREA
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: Courier
}
UL
{
    FONT-SIZE: 6pt
}
SELECT
{
    FONT-SIZE: 8pt
}
.borderyellow
{
    BORDER-RIGHT: yellow thin solid;
    BORDER-TOP: yellow thin solid;
    BORDER-LEFT: yellow thin solid;
    BORDER-BOTTOM: yellow thin solid
}
.borderred
{
    BORDER-RIGHT: red thin solid;
    BORDER-TOP: red thin solid;
    BORDER-LEFT: red thin solid;
    BORDER-BOTTOM: red thin solid
}
.borderblack
{
    BORDER-RIGHT: black 1px solid;
    BORDER-TOP: black 1px solid;
    BORDER-LEFT: black 1px solid;
    BORDER-BOTTOM: black 1pt solid;
    BORDER-COLLAPSE: collapse;
    HEIGHT: 100%
}
.bullet-tiny
{
    MARGIN-TOP: 6px;
    MARGIN-RIGHT: 6px
}
.calendarday
{
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    TEXT-ALIGN: center
}
.calendarcurrentday
{
    VERTICAL-ALIGN: top;
    CURSOR: default;
    BACKGROUND-COLOR: silver;
    TEXT-ALIGN: center
}
.calendarweek
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: black;
    BACKGROUND-COLOR: silver;
    TEXT-ALIGN: center
}
.calendarmonth
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 10pt;
    VERTICAL-ALIGN: top;
    COLOR: white;
    FONT-FAMILY: 'trebuchet ms', 'trebuchet ms', arial, Helvetica;
    BACKGROUND-COLOR: navy;
    TEXT-ALIGN: center
}
A.calendarmonth:visited
{
    COLOR: white
}
A.calendarmonth:link
{
    COLOR: white
}
.colorlight
{
    BACKGROUND-COLOR: #ffe3cd
}
.colorlighth2
{
    BACKGROUND-COLOR: #d7dbff
}
.colorgray
{
    BACKGROUND-COLOR: #e8e8e8
}
.covertabletext
{
    BORDER-RIGHT: black 1pt;
    BORDER-TOP: black 1pt;
    PADDING-LEFT: 3px;
    FONT-SIZE: 8pt;
    BORDER-LEFT: black 1pt;
    TEXT-INDENT: 0px;
    BORDER-BOTTOM: black 1pt;
    HEIGHT: 8pt
}
.covertablelist
{
    PADDING-LEFT: 0px;
    LIST-STYLE-IMAGE: url(../../images/tinybullet.gif);
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 3px;
    MARGIN-LEFT: -26px;
    MARGIN-RIGHT: 3px;
    LIST-STYLE-TYPE: disc
}
.keywordlinks
{
    PADDING-RIGHT: 8px;
    PADDING-LEFT: 8px;
    Z-INDEX: 5;
    VISIBILITY: hidden;
    PADDING-BOTTOM: 8px;
    PADDING-TOP: 8px;
    POSITION: absolute;
    BACKGROUND-COLOR: white
}
.formfixedfont
{
    FONT-SIZE: 8pt;
    FONT-FAMILY: 'Courier New', Courier
}
.formlabels
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top
}
.formlabelswhite
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    COLOR: white;
    FONT-FAMILY: 'Trebuchet MS', Arial, 'sans serif'
}
.formtextinput
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    FONT-FAMILY: 'Courier New', Courier
}
.menucell
{
    BORDER-RIGHT: #666666 1pt solid;
    PADDING-RIGHT: 5px;
    BORDER-TOP: #666666 1pt;
    PADDING-LEFT: 5px;
    PADDING-BOTTOM: 5px;
    MARGIN: 5px;
    BORDER-LEFT: #666666 1pt;
    PADDING-TOP: 5px;
    BORDER-BOTTOM: #666666 1pt solid;
    BACKGROUND-COLOR: #d7dbff
}
.menu
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    COLOR: black
}
.menu .disabled
{
    COLOR: #777777
}
.menu A.item:visited
{
    COLOR: black;
    TEXT-DECORATION: none
}
.menu A.item:link
{
    COLOR: black;
    TEXT-DECORATION: none
}
.menu A.item:hover
{
    COLOR: black;
    TEXT-DECORATION: underline
}
.menu .currentpage
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    COLOR: black
}
.menu .header
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t;
    COLOR: #ff4200
}
.navbar
{
    BORDER-RIGHT: 1px;
    BORDER-TOP: 1px;
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    PADDING-BOTTOM: 0px;
    BORDER-LEFT: 1px;
    COLOR: gray;
    BORDER-BOTTOM: 1px
}
.navbar A.link
{
    COLOR: gray
}
.navbar A.visited
{
    COLOR: gray
}
.navbar A.hover
{
    COLOR: gray
}
.navbar .currentpage
{
    MARGIN-TOP: 0px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 12pt;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    COLOR: orangered;
    PADDING-TOP: 0px
}
.navbar .smallanchor
{
    PADDING-RIGHT: 0px;
    PADDING-LEFT: 0px;
    FONT-SIZE: 1px;
    LEFT: -200px;
    FLOAT: left;
    PADDING-BOTTOM: 0px;
    MARGIN: 0px;
    WIDTH: 1px;
    COLOR: gray;
    PADDING-TOP: 0px;
    POSITION: absolute;
    HEIGHT: 1px;
    TEXT-DECORATION: none
}
.pagetitleblock
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 10pt;
    COLOR: white;
    BORDER-BOTTOM: black;
    BACKGROUND-COLOR: navy
}
.pagetitleblock .subtitletext
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 10pt;
    COLOR: white
}
.pagetitleblock A.subtitletext:visited
{
    COLOR: white
}
.pagetitleblock A.subtitletext:link
{
    COLOR: white
}
.pagetable
{
    MARGIN-TOP: 0px;
    MARGIN-RIGHT: 0px;
    TEXT-ALIGN: left
}
.pagedarkcell
{
    BACKGROUND-COLOR: #d7dbff
}
.quote
{
    MARGIN-TOP: 0px;
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    COLOR: black;
    PADDING-TOP: 0px;
    FONT-STYLE: italic
}
.sidebar
{
    BORDER-RIGHT: #666666 1px solid;
    BORDER-TOP: #666666 1px solid;
    BORDER-LEFT: #666666 1px solid;
    BORDER-BOTTOM: #666666 1px solid
}
.sidebar .body
{
    BACKGROUND-COLOR: white
}
.sidebar .title
{
    PADDING-RIGHT: 6px;
    PADDING-LEFT: 6px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t;
    PADDING-BOTTOM: 3px;
    COLOR: white;
    MARGIN-RIGHT: 0px;
    PADDING-TOP: 3px;
    FONT-FAMILY: 'Trebuchet MS', Arial, 'sans serif';
    BACKGROUND-COLOR: navy;
    TEXT-ALIGN: center
}
.sidebar2
{
    BORDER-RIGHT: #666666 1px solid;
    BORDER-TOP: #666666 1px solid;
    BORDER-LEFT: #666666 1px solid;
    BORDER-BOTTOM: #666666 1px solid
}
.sidebar2 .body
{
    BACKGROUND-COLOR: white
}
.sidebar2 .title
{
    PADDING-RIGHT: 6px;
    PADDING-LEFT: 6px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t;
    PADDING-BOTTOM: 3px;
    COLOR: black;
    PADDING-TOP: 3px;
    BACKGROUND-COLOR: #ffe3cd;
    TEXT-ALIGN: center
}
.sidebar3
{
    BORDER-RIGHT: #666666 1px solid;
    BORDER-TOP: #666666 1px solid;
    BORDER-LEFT: #666666 1px solid;
    BORDER-BOTTOM: #666666 1px solid
}
.sidebar3 .body
{
    BACKGROUND-COLOR: white
}
.sidebar3 .title
{
    PADDING-RIGHT: 6px;
    PADDING-LEFT: 6px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t;
    PADDING-BOTTOM: 3px;
    COLOR: black;
    PADDING-TOP: 3px;
    BACKGROUND-COLOR: #d7dbff;
    TEXT-ALIGN: center
}
.tableshaded
{
    BACKGROUND-COLOR: #ffe3cd
}
.tableheader
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: white;
    BACKGROUND-COLOR: navy
}
A.tableheader:visited
{
    COLOR: white
}
A.tableheader:link
{
    COLOR: white
}
.tableheadersmall
{
    FONT-SIZE: 8pt
}
A.tableheadersmall:visited
{
    COLOR: white
}
A.tableheadersmall:link
{
    COLOR: white
}
.tablesubhead
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: black;
    BACKGROUND-COLOR: silver
}
.tablesubheadsmall
{
    FONT-SIZE: 8pt
}
.tablecategory0
{
    PADDING-LEFT: 4px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10pt;
    VERTICAL-ALIGN: top;
    COLOR: black;
    BACKGROUND-COLOR: #d7dbff
}
.tablecategory1
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: black;
    BACKGROUND-COLOR: #eeeeee
}
.tablecategory2
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: navy;
    BACKGROUND-COLOR: #ffe3cd
}
.tabletext
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: black
}
.tabletextmargin
{
    PADDING-RIGHT: 4px;
    PADDING-LEFT: 4px;
    FONT-SIZE: 8pt
}
.tabletextalt
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    VERTICAL-ALIGN: top;
    COLOR: black;
    BACKGROUND-COLOR: #e0e0e0
}
.tabletotals
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t;
    COLOR: black
}
.text
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: black
}
.textcaption
{
    PADDING-RIGHT: 3px;
    PADDING-LEFT: 3px;
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: black
}
.textfixed
{
    PADDING-RIGHT: 3px;
    PADDING-LEFT: 12px;
    FONT-WEIGHT: normal;
    FONT-SIZE: 7pt;
    COLOR: black;
    FONT-FAMILY: courier
}
.textaccent
{
    FONT-SIZE: 8pt;
    COLOR: #ff9900
}
.textalert
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: red
}
A.textalert:link
{
    COLOR: red
}
A.textalert:visited
{
    COLOR: red
}
.alert
{
    COLOR: red
}
.textlabel
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t
}
.textinput
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 7pt;
    VERTICAL-ALIGN: top;
    FONT-FAMILY: Courier
}
.textsmallgrey
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 7pt;
    COLOR: silver;
    TEXT-DECORATION: none
}
.textsmall
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 7pt
}
.textsmallwhite
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 7pt;
    COLOR: white
}
A.textsmallwhite:visited
{
    COLOR: white
}
A.textsmallwhite:link
{
    COLOR: white
}
.textstrong
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 8pt
}
.textheading
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10pt;
    COLOR: navy
}
.alert .borderwhite
{
    BORDER-RIGHT: white 1px solid;
    BORDER-TOP: white 1px solid;
    BORDER-LEFT: white 1px solid;
    BORDER-BOTTOM: white 1px solid
}
DIV
{
    FONT-SIZE: 8pt
}
.tablecategory0 A
{
    COLOR: black
}
.tablecategory0 A:link
{
    COLOR: black
}
.tablecategory0 A:visited
{
    COLOR: black
}
.tableborderblackgrid
{
    BORDER-RIGHT: #a0a0a0 1px solid;
    BORDER-TOP: #a0a0a0 1px solid;
    BORDER-LEFT: #a0a0a0 1px solid;
    BORDER-BOTTOM: #a0a0a0 1px solid;
    BORDER-COLLAPSE: collapse
}
.tableborderblackgrid TD
{
    BORDER-RIGHT: #a0a0a0 1px solid;
    BORDER-TOP: #a0a0a0 1px solid;
    BORDER-LEFT: #a0a0a0 1px solid;
    BORDER-BOTTOM: #a0a0a0 1px solid
}
.formmessagebar
{
    BACKGROUND-COLOR: #e0e0e0
}
FORM
{
    MARGIN-TOP: 0px;
    MARGIN-BOTTOM: 0px
}
.texttiny
{
    MARGIN-TOP: 0px;
    FONT-SIZE: 1px;
    MARGIN-BOTTOM: 0px;
    PADDING-BOTTOM: 0px;
    PADDING-TOP: 0px
}
.pagetitleblock A.item:hover
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: white;
    TEXT-DECORATION: underline
}
.pagetitleblock A.item:link
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: white;
    TEXT-DECORATION: none
}
.pagetitleblock A.item:visited
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: white;
    TEXT-DECORATION: none
}
.tablewhatif
{
    FONT-SIZE: 8pt;
    BACKGROUND-COLOR: #ffe3cd
}
.texth3
{
    PADDING-LEFT: 6px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    COLOR: navy
}
.textdisabled
{
    FONT-WEIGHT: normal;
    COLOR: #999999
}
.colorlightgray
{
    BACKGROUND-COLOR: #d0d0d0
}
.indent
{
    TEXT-INDENT: 20px
}
.superscript
{
    VERTICAL-ALIGN: super
}
